Операционные системы

  • docx
  • 14.11.2021
Публикация на сайте для учителей

Публикация педагогических разработок

Бесплатное участие. Свидетельство автора сразу.
Мгновенные 10 документов в портфолио.

Иконка файла материала Л2-01119.docx

Операционные системы

Организуют обмен данными между оперативной памятью, внешними устройствами и центральным процессором (обеспечивают распределение ресурсов)

 

Операционная система – комплекс программ входящих в состав программного обеспечения компьютера, обеспечивающих управление работой аппаратных средств обмен данными между узлами компьютера и организация диалога компьютера с пользователя.

 

Интерфейс диалога

·         текстовый Ms DOS

·         графический Ms Windows

MS DOS

 

Любая команда, которая вводиться пользователем в командную строку вызывает выполнение либо внутренних команд DOS, либо программы (внешней команды).

 

Командная строка – строка символов, состоящая из имени команды или программы и параметров, вводимых пользователем в систему.

 

Команда включает имя  команды DOS или запускаемой программы.

 

COMMAND.COM – внутренняя команда.

 

Работа в среде операционной системы MS DOS заключается в наборе команд в командной строке и исполнение их клавишей Enter.

Маршрут (Полное имя файла) (Имя и размещение)

Маршрут – последовательность из имен каталогов разделенных «\» (слеш)

 

[ДИСК]:\[Маршрут]\[ИМЯ].[ТИП]

 

C:\Program Files\Adobe\Photoshop CS\Tw10122.dat

 

C :\> (корневой каталог диск С)

 

Внутренние команды DOS

 

  1. Переход с диска на диск

С:  (Enter)

  1. Просмотр содержимого каталога

DIR (Enter)

            DIR/P (построчно)

            DIR/A (скрытые файлы)

            DIR/W (краткий формат)

  1. Перемещение по содержимому каталога

CD RAB (Enter)

  1. Создание каталога

MD RAB (Enter)

  1. Создание текстового файла

COPY CON F1.TXT (Enter)

……………………………..

Ctrl+Z или F6

  1. Просмотр содержимого

TYPE F1.TXT

  1. Переименование

REN F1.TXT F2.TXT

  1. Копирование

COPY F1.TXT RAB

  1. Удаление

DEL F1.TXT

  1. Суммирование, слияние, объединение

COPY F1.TXT+F2.TXT F3.TXT

 

Диски

Смена текущего диска

[ИМЯ ДИСКА]: (Enter)

Очистка диска

      Format [ИМЯ ДИСКА]: (Enter)

 

Состав MS DOS

 

  1. Базовая система ввода вывода (BIOS)
  2. Программа загрузчик
  3. Дисковые файлы (IO.SYS     MSDOS.SYS)
  4. Командный процессор (COMMAND.COM)
  5. Драйверы устройств
  6. Прикладные программы

 

  1. BIOS находиться в ПЗУ(Постоянное запоминающее устройства)

При включении реагирует  в первую очередь

Предоставляет операционной системе стандартные программы для обслуживания операций ввода вывода.

  1. Загрузчик

Реагирует после BIOS

Короткая программа, записанная в первом секторе системного диска (boot сектор)

Загружает в операционную систему файл IO.SYS и передает ему управление

  1. Системные файлы (скрытые файлы)

Загружаются в операционную систему и находятся там резидентно

IO.SYS – дополняет программу BIOS

MSDOS.SYS – ядро операционной системы

Прикладные программы содержат функции управления процессами работы с памятью и дисковыми данными.

  1. COMMAND.COM

Предназначен для обработки команд вводимых пользователем

  1. Драйвера

Программы ввода вывода дополняющие BIOS для нестандартных устройств.

  1. Прикладные программы

Располагается в виде отдельных файлов на диске (внешние команды DOS)

Пример: FORMAT, TREE

 

Программное обеспечение

1.      системы программирования

a.       языки программирования

b.      трансляторы. (перевод на машинный язык)

Языки

1)      Проблемно ориентированные (упрощающие)

a.       Универсальные (BASIC, Pascal)

b.      Специализированные (COBOL, CLIPPER)

2)      Машино ориентированные

a.       Машинные коды

b.      Автокоды

Трансляторы

а) компилятор

            (Создает исполняемый блок)

б) транслятор

            (анализирует и переводит программу в язык машинных кодов)

            (необходима программируемая среда)

2.      Прикладное программное обеспечение

Программы, с помощью которых пользователь решает свои информационные задачи, не прибегая к программированию

·         Редакторы

·         Электронные таблицы и табличные процессоры

·         Системы управления БД

·         Системы моделирования и автопроэктирования

·         Игровые, познавательные и обучающие системы

 

 

Клавиатура ЭВМ

 

  1. Алфавитно-цифровые и знаковые

а)      Латинские A-Z

б)      Русские А-Я

в)      Цифры 0-9

г)      Знаки

  1. Специальные (Enter, Esc, Backspace, TAB)
  2. Функциональные (F1-F12)
  3. Клавиши перемещения курсора (←, ↑, →, ↓, End, Home, PgUp, PgDown)
  4. Клавиши управления редактированием (Delete, Insert)
  5. Смена расклада и модификация кода других клавиш (Shift, Ctrl, Alt)
  6. Фиксация регистра (CapsLock, NumLock, ScrollLock)
  7. Вспомогательные клавиши (PrScr\SysRg, Pause)

 

Norton Commander

 

(Чтобы работа в DOS была более производительней и удобней, существует программная оболочка Norton Commander (NC))

 

Причины:

·         Непривлекательность DOS

 

(Самая популярная для среды DOS)

 

Более наглядна, оперативна, имеет набор функциональных возможностей.

 

Вместе с тем NC свойственны ограничения операционной системы Ms-DOS связанные с кодировкой имен, работа с графическими программами.

Несколько версий NC адаптированы под Windows.

(Работает вместе с операционной системой)

 

Команды DOS выполняются нажатием одной или сочетанием клавиш.

 

Программная оболочка операционной системы DOS NC  позволяет облегчить работу пользователя на ЭВМ.

(Обычно запускается автоматически AUTOEXEC.BAT)